Output dd7514a71e56891581ce3b7955deb22867e4821d53d2825f04c5b70ec9808f29:1

value
21472266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5025be7936ad813db570f5e13bef53ea44638c9d OP_EQUALVERIFY OP_CHECKSIG
address
LSXjY4VrXWYtEWwxVAiv3T3HXxaGg6AxUb
transaction
dd7514a71e56891581ce3b7955deb22867e4821d53d2825f04c5b70ec9808f29
spent
true